eggy-peggy

eggy-peggy
Australian Slang
secret language used by schoolchildren in which normal words are modified by adding into each syllable the sound 'ug'; thus 'hug' becomes 'hu-gug'; 'You are a pig' becomes 'Yu-goo ugar uga pugig'
